All I know is tie a bungee from the beam up to the mast at a point well above the tack of the mainsail. That deflects the blocks and prevents the jib leads from snagging. I have mine tied (on a nacra 5.2) from about 1/4 on the beam to a metre above the mastfoot. It used to be tied lower, but the jib leads got caught on the mast rotator when that was out at 90 degrees or more. I fitted a small thingamyjig on the mast for the bungee to go through. No snags since!
